Note however, that you should also connect a 50 Ohm resistor in parallel with the light, so that if the bulb burns out, the alternator will still be excited. With the engine idling at operating temperature, turn on all the electrical components such as the headlights, blower motor at full speed, four-way flashers, electric fans, and the stereo at a reasonable level. There is a 500 ohm resistor in parallel with the warning light so that if the bulb burns out, the regulator still gets the exciter voltage.
